Output 34997f9bd662131aa3d65113a6f17a28f1ce11df2176cd31822d96cb09807230:7

value
17950651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686020dd20cd8a5832ab89a1c13782ecdf9cef82 OP_EQUAL
address
3BCuMcNU2A7QvQBy3yE8n4NguV68cS1aWZ
transaction
34997f9bd662131aa3d65113a6f17a28f1ce11df2176cd31822d96cb09807230
spent
true